This project focuses on developing synthetic liposomal vectors that deliver therapies activated by light, targeting conditions like skin disorders and genetic disorders. The research aims to validate this innovative technology for future applications in medicine.
Targeted therapy remains one of the greatest challenges in modern medicine.
In response, I propose synthetic, liposomal vectors capable of delivering diverse and clinically relevant therapies to targeted sites in the body, whose therapeutic action is triggered exclusively by applied light.
This approach challenges traditional approaches to targeted vector-based therapies and addresses the common failings of existing technologies.
